Security & Abuse Reporting
While competitive analysis and performance insights are often the primary drivers, there's a far more serious and ethically crucial reason to identify a website's host: security and abuse reporting. The internet, for all its wonders, is also a breeding ground for malicious activity, from phishing scams and malware distribution to spam operations and copyright infringement. When you encounter a website that is clearly engaged in illicit or harmful practices, knowing its hosting provider becomes the most direct and effective way to report the abuse and potentially get the site taken down.
Imagine you receive a phishing email that directs you to a website designed to look exactly like your bank's login page. Your immediate reaction, after realizing it's a scam, should be to report it. But to whom? The domain registrar is one avenue, but the hosting provider is often the entity with the most direct control over the server and its content. By identifying the host, you can typically find their "abuse report" contact information (often an email address like abuse@hostprovider.com) and provide them with details of the malicious site. Hosting providers, eager to maintain their reputation and avoid legal repercussions, usually act swiftly on legitimate abuse complaints.
This extends beyond phishing. If a website is distributing malware, hosting illegal content, engaging in large-scale spamming operations, or even launching DDoS attacks, reporting it to the upstream hosting provider is a critical step in mitigating the harm. These providers have Acceptable Use Policies (AUPs) that prohibit such activities, and they have the technical capability to suspend accounts, take down offending content, or even ban repeat offenders. Your detective work, in this instance, transforms into a civic duty, helping to make the internet a safer place for everyone.
Pro-Tip: When reporting abuse, always gather as much evidence as possible. This includes the full URL of the offending page, screenshots, the date and time you encountered the issue, and any relevant email headers if it originated from a spam or phishing email. The more information you provide, the faster and more effectively the hosting provider can investigate and take action. Using WHOIS Lookup for Domain Registration Details
The WHOIS database is one of the internet's oldest and most fundamental public records, serving as a directory for domain registrations. It contains information about who owns a domain name, when it was registered, when it expires, and crucially for our purposes, who the domain registrar is and sometimes, direct clues about the hosting provider. Think of WHOIS as the property deed for a website; it tells you who bought the land and who manages the paperwork.
To perform a WHOIS lookup, you can use numerous online services (like ICANN's own lookup tool, Whois.com, or Domain.com's WHOIS tool). You simply enter the domain name, and the system queries the appropriate WHOIS server for that domain's top-level domain (TLD) – for example, .com, .org, or .net. The results can be a treasure trove of information, though their utility has been somewhat impacted by privacy regulations.
What you're primarily looking for in a WHOIS record are the "Registrar" and "Name Server" entries. The registrar is the company through which the domain name was purchased (e.g., GoDaddy, Namecheap). While the registrar isn't the host, sometimes the domain owner might also host with the same company. More importantly, the "Name Server" entries (which we'll delve into more deeply next) often directly point to the hosting provider. For example, if you see nameservers like `ns1.bluehost.com` and `ns2.bluehost.com`, you've got a pretty clear indication that Bluehost is the provider.
A quick note on interpreting WHOIS results: Due to privacy regulations like GDPR and CCPA, much of the registrant contact information (name, address, email) is now often redacted or replaced with a "Privacy Protection Service." This is a good thing for privacy, but it can make direct contact with a site owner difficult. However, the technical information like nameservers usually remains public, as it's essential for the internet's functioning. So, while you might not find the owner's phone number, you're still likely to find clues about their technical setup.
Performing a DNS Lookup (Nameserver Records)
If WHOIS gives you the property deed, then a DNS (Domain Name System) lookup, specifically focusing on Nameserver (NS) records, tells you exactly which utility company is powering that property. Nameservers are the internet's phone book, translating human-readable domain names into machine-readable IP addresses. They are the authoritative source that tells the entire internet where to find a website's resources. This is, hands down, one of the most reliable methods for identifying a web host.
Every domain name has at least two nameserver records, typically looking something like `ns1.examplehost.com` and `ns2.examplehost.com`. These nameservers are essentially the addresses of the servers that manage the domain's DNS zone file, which in turn points to the web server where the site's files actually reside. The crucial insight here is that these nameservers are almost always provided by the web hosting company itself, or by a dedicated DNS management service that often works in conjunction with a host (like Cloudflare, which we'll discuss later).
To perform a DNS lookup, you don't need fancy tools. You can use simple command-line utilities like `nslookup` (Windows) or `dig` (macOS/Linux). Just open your terminal or command prompt and type `nslookup -type=ns yourdomain.com` or `dig yourdomain.com NS`. You'll get a list of nameserver records. Alternatively, many online DNS lookup tools (like DNSChecker.org or MXToolbox.com) provide a user-friendly interface to perform the same query.
Example: If you run a `dig` command on a site and see nameservers like `ns1.dreamhost.com` and `ns2.dreamhost.com`, you've pretty much definitively identified DreamHost as the hosting provider. If you see nameservers like `cloudflare.com`, it means Cloudflare is managing their DNS and acting as a CDN, which means you'll need to dig a bit deeper (more on that in the advanced section). But for many sites, this simple step provides an immediate and accurate answer, making it an indispensable tool in your host-hunting arsenal.
Checking IP Address & Reverse IP Lookup
The IP address is the fundamental numerical identifier for any device connected to the internet, including web servers. Every website, at its core, resolves to one or more IP addresses. Finding a website's IP address is relatively straightforward, and once you have it, you can use it as a powerful clue to uncover the hosting provider, especially through a technique called reverse IP lookup.
To find a website's IP address, you can again use command-line tools like `ping` or `nslookup` (which often shows the A record, containing the IP). For example, `ping yourdomain.com` will usually display the IP address. Online tools like IP-Lookup.net or WhatIsMyIP.com also provide simple interfaces for this. Once you have the IP, your next step is the reverse IP lookup.
A reverse IP lookup tool (like ViewDNS.info's Reverse IP Lookup or YouGetSignal.com's Reverse IP Domain Check) does exactly what it sounds like: it takes an IP address and tries to identify all other domain names that are hosted on the same IP address or within the same block of IP addresses. Why is this useful? Because shared hosting providers often host hundreds or even thousands of websites on a single IP address or a contiguous block of IPs. If you plug in an IP address and see a long list of seemingly unrelated websites, all pointing to the same IP, it's a strong indicator of a shared hosting environment. More importantly, the reverse IP lookup tool often identifies the owner of that IP address block, which is usually the hosting provider itself.
Insider Note: Be aware that not all IP addresses will yield a clear hosting provider. If a site is hosted on a major cloud provider like AWS, Google Cloud, or Azure, the IP address will likely belong to that cloud provider. While this tells you it's cloud-hosted, it doesn't pinpoint the exact managed service or specific server instance. However, it still narrows down the possibilities significantly and is a crucial piece of the puzzle. The more sites you see on a single IP, the more likely it's a traditional shared or VPS host.
Analyzing HTTP Headers (Server & X-Powered-By)
Now we're moving into slightly more technical territory, but it's still very accessible and incredibly informative. When your browser requests a webpage, the web server responds with the page's content along with a set of "HTTP headers." These headers contain metadata about the response, and often, they include direct clues about the server software, the underlying technologies, and sometimes even the hosting provider itself. It's like checking the shipping label on a package – it tells you a lot about where it came from and how it was processed.
The two most common headers we look for are `Server` and `X-Powered-By`.
- The `Server` header explicitly states the type of web server software being used (e.g., Apache, Nginx, LiteSpeed) and sometimes includes additional identifying information from the hosting provider. For instance, you might see `Server: Apache/2.4.1 (Unix) mod_wsgi/3.5 Python/2.7.10` or `Server: LiteSpeed` or even `Server: cloudflare`. While `cloudflare` clearly points to a CDN, other server names might be more generic. However, if you see something like `Server: Sucuri/1.8.1` or `Server: Varnish`, it indicates a specific security or caching layer, often provided by or integrated with a host.
- The `X-Powered-By` header is less common but can be a goldmine. It indicates the application framework or content management system (CMS) used, such as `X-Powered-By: PHP/7.4.3` or `X-Powered-By: ASP.NET`. While this doesn't directly name the host, it tells you the technology stack, which can narrow down potential hosts (e.g., if it's ASP.NET, it's likely a Windows-based host). Sometimes, though, this header might even contain a direct reference to the hosting provider if they've customized it.
How do you check these headers? The easiest way is using your browser's developer tools.
- Open the website.
- Right-click anywhere on the page and select "Inspect" or "Inspect Element" (or press F12).
- Go to the "Network" tab.
- Refresh the page.
- Click on the first request (usually the main document request for the domain itself).
- Look for the "Headers" sub-tab, and scroll down to "Response Headers."
Alternatively, for a quick command-line check, you can use `curl`: `curl -I yourdomain.com` (the `-I` flag fetches only the headers). This will print all the HTTP response headers, allowing you to quickly scan for "Server" or "X-Powered-By" entries. These headers, though sometimes generic, often provide that crucial piece of information that ties everything together.
Inspecting Website Source Code & Footer Information
Sometimes, the simplest solutions are the most overlooked. Before diving into complex technical lookups, it’s always worth taking a quick peek at the website itself, specifically its source code and, perhaps most obviously, its footer. You’d be surprised how often a direct clue or a subtle hint about the hosting provider is embedded right there, in plain sight (or at least, plain HTML). It's like checking the label inside a garment; sometimes, the brand is explicitly stated.
The footer of a website is a common place for developers or site owners to include "powered by" or "hosted by" links or text. While less common for general hosting providers, this is particularly prevalent for sites built on specific platforms or managed hosting solutions. For example, a site built with Shopify will almost always have a "Powered by Shopify" link. Similarly, many managed WordPress hosts might have a subtle branding element in the footer if the user hasn't removed it, or you might see a theme credit that indirectly points to a specific hosting-friendly theme. It's a quick scroll down, and it costs you nothing but a few seconds of your time.
